Transaction 64ec6c2624874d1bc1d4b54b0efbb8a7e1fae111bf415beec4c02aeecf89cf62
1 Input
1 Output
-
64ec6c2624874d1bc1d4b54b0efbb8a7e1fae111bf415beec4c02aeecf89cf62:0
- value
- 981781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f8e176deeb4183840ae702b1441382b37d7c720 OP_EQUAL
- address
- 3Brs9XdUqqQhCcSAsgeaRQNbzi16BxS5LE